What affects the price

When you look into SBA financing, the total cost isn't one flat fee. Several variables shift the numbers. Your credit history and how long you have been running your business carry the most weight. Banks also look closely at your collateral and the specific cash flow of your operation. Loan size is another major factor, as larger amounts often come with different structures than smaller working capital requests.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What is the SBA $10,000 grant?

While there are some SBA-backed grant programs, they are typically for specific purposes like disaster relief or research and development. Most businesses seeking funding in Knoxville will be looking at SBA-guaranteed loans, not grants. Let's clear up any confusion on a call.

What does an SBA loan mean for my business?

An SBA loan means you're getting a loan from a bank or lender that's partially guaranteed by the Small Business Administration. This guarantee makes it less risky for lenders to provide capital to small businesses in Knoxville. It can mean more favorable terms and longer repayment periods than traditional loans. What is an SBA loan?

An SBA loan is a type of business financing that the U.S. Small Business Administration helps to back. The SBA doesn't lend money directly but partners with banks and other lenders to offer these loans. What is the easiest SBA loan to get in Knoxville?

The 'easiest' SBA loan often depends on your specific business situation and credit profile. Loans like the SBA 7(a) are versatile, while the SBA Express program offers faster approval.
